thefinalgirl1971 26 Posted September 24, 2014 Hi everyone. I recently found the forum again after some time away. I've had my band for 12 years and did a good job of maintaining a BMI of about 27 (still overweight but not obese) until this past 6 months. My total loss was 134 pounds but I have gained back about 30 pounds since January. I've been very stressed out with work, a pending divorce, new relationship and a son who is having issues in school and I basically found myself eating too much and the wrong foods. I finally got the nerve to get my first fill in about 7 years. I was really nervous. I only ended up getting 0.2 added to my band but my hunger and general interest in food has gone way down! I am so looking forward to getting back to that weight where I felt and looked so much better. Well just checking in and saying that it's never too late to get back on track.
